Job Description

About the Role

MAP is seeking a Rehabilitation Point Coordinator to lead a multidisciplinary team, oversee case assessments and referrals, and ensure effective follow-up and data management. The role includes managing assistive device distribution, maintaining accurate records, and coordinating with logistics and services to meet beneficiary needs. 
 
About You
The ideal candidate holds a degree in psychology, social work, sociology, or a medical-related field, with experience in rehabilitation and case management. The role requires strong leadership in managing multidisciplinary teams, solid knowledge of disability rights and assistive technologies, and excellent communication, organisational, and data management skills. Fluency in English and Arabic is essential.

Responsibilities
Receive cases and conduct thorough assessments using the case form/general assessment form.
Supervise and manage a multidisciplinary rehabilitation team and ensure accurate data collection and registration related to beneficiary and their sessions.
Manage the referral process by coordinating with relevant services and ensuring timely and appropriate follow-up for each case.
Collaborate closely with the rehabilitation team to monitor the progress of referred cases, ensuring that all needs are being addressed effectively.
Regularly update and communicate with the team regarding the status and needs of ongoing cases, addressing any challenges that arise.
Work with the logistics team to arrange the timely and organised delivery of these items, keeping track of inventory and distribution records.
Maintain accurate and up-to-date records of all cases, including assessment forms, referral documentation, and follow-up notes.
Prepare and submit regular reports on case management activities, highlighting key achievements, challenges, and recommendations for improvement.
Ensure that all data is handled confidentially and that reports are submitted to the line manager in a timely manner.
Manage and monitor the distribution of assistive devices and other non-food items for the beneficiaries.
Contribute to developing relevant measurement and data documentation tools and keep reflecting the collected data in the online system.
